Are pets allowed at Motel Les Pignons Verts? Yes, pets are welcome. There's a charge of CAD 10 per pet, per day. Service animals are exempt from fees. What are the check-in and check-out times at Motel Les Pignons Verts? You can check in from 2:00 PM - midnight. Check-out time is noon. Contactless check-out is available. Are there restaurants at or near Motel Les Pignons Verts? Yes. Nearby restaurants include O'Max (2.4 mi), St-Hubert (3.9 mi), and River Pizza (4.6 mi). Is there an onsite casino at Motel Les Pignons Verts? No, this motel doesn't have a casino, but Casino du Lac Leamy (25-min drive) is nearby.
